vue map存放数据
时间: 2023-11-05 14:01:00 浏览: 188
在Vue中,可以使用Map对象来存放数据。Map对象是一种键值对的数据结构,可以将任意类型的值与键关联起来。你可以通过以下步骤来存放数据到Map对象中:
1. 在Vue的data选项中,声明一个Map对象,例如`mapbasicList: new Map()`。
2. 在需要的地方,通过调用`set()`方法将键值对添加到Map对象中,例如`this.mapbasicList.set(key, value)`。
3. 如果需要更新Map对象中的键值对,可以直接通过`set()`方法重新设置对应的键的值。
4. 如果需要获取Map对象中的值,可以通过调用`get()`方法,并传入对应的键来获取对应的值。
下面是一个示例代码:
```javascript
data() {
return {
mapbasicList: new Map() // 存放数据的Map对象
}
},
methods: {
addData(key, value) {
this.mapbasicList.set(key, value) // 添加数据到Map对象中
},
updateData(key, value) {
this.mapbasicList.set(key, value) // 更新Map对象中的数据
},
getData(key) {
return this.mapbasicList.get(key) // 获取Map对象中的数据
}
}
```
相关问题
vuemap存放数据
Vue.js 是一个流行的 JavaScript 框架,它提供了一种简洁的方式来构建用户界面。在 Vue.js 中,可以通过 data 属性来存放数据。data 属性是一个对象,可以在其中定义各种属性来存储需要在视图中显示或处理的数据。
下面是一个示例,展示了如何在 Vue.js 中使用 data 属性来存放数据:
```javascript
new Vue({
el: '#app',
data: {
message: 'Hello Vue!'
}
});
```
在上面的代码中,我们创建了一个 Vue 实例,并将其挂载到 id 为 "app" 的 DOM 元素上。然后,我们定义了一个 data 对象,并在其中声明了一个属性 message,并给它赋值为 'Hello Vue!'。
通过这种方式,我们可以在 Vue.js 应用程序中方便地存储和访问数据。这些数据可以在模板中进行绑定,或者在 JavaScript 代码中进行处理和操作。
vue map存放删除数据
在Vue中,可以通过使用`delete`关键字从Map中删除数据。具体步骤如下:
1. 首先,确定要删除的数据的键值。
2. 在需要删除数据的地方,使用`delete`关键字并指定Map对象和要删除的键值。
3. 重新渲染页面以反映删除后的Map数据的更新。
下面是一个示例代码:
```javascript
// 删除数据的方法
methods: {
deleteData(key) {
this.mapbasicList.delete(key);
this.myMapChangeTrucher += 1; // 改变参数,触发重新渲染页面
}
}
```
阅读全文